The Chemin du Piémont Pyrénéen route traverses 10.6 miles through Quarante, Occitanie, France. Elevation gain totals 1,396 feet, with 921 feet of descent. The most significant ascent covers 1.0 miles and gains 257 feet. Vertical rate measures 133 feet of gain per mile. About 76% of the distance is runnable terrain. Terrain is predominantly trail. Technical difficulty: very hilly. This route ranks at the 57.94th percentile for difficulty among similar distances.
